Inter Milan is recovering its commercial business after the losses caused by the non-payments of Digitalbits and the gradual decline in the Chinese sponsorships provided by Suning. With the arrival of Paramount as main sponsor and the renewal of Nike until 2031, with a 70% increase in the fee (US$32.5 million), the Serie A champion boosted its TV and commercial income to US$251.5 million at the end of the third quarter, which represents an increase of 30% year-on-year, as reported by the club .

Specific, Sponsorships contributed US$62.3 million, 57% more compared to March 2023. This has increased its weight on the commercial sector, going from 20% to 25% of its total business. On the front of the shirt, where Paramount debuts, Inter has already earned $14.5 million, compared to US$ 5.6 million in 2022-2023, a year in which Digitalbits’ defaults generated a significant loss in this aspect.

Payments of Nike as a technical partner, which almost doubled its contribution, up to US$17.2 million. The entity Nerazzurri He received US$27 million from his partners global and European in this period, 27% more year-on-year. For its part, billing from its regional agreements increased by one million, up to US$3.9 million.

Given the proximity of the end of the year, the commercial sector of the Inter is already advancing in the results of the third quarter that will bill US$83.4 million at the end of this season, 45% more year-on-year. Likewise, looking to 2024-2025, “income from sponsorships already contracted to date amounts to $84.5 million,” highlights the club.
